Significance of epitrochlear lymph node involvement in Hodgkin disease
B K Chang1, K H Backstrand, A K Ng
1Department of Radiation Oncology, Brigham and Women's Hospital and the Dana-Farber Cancer Institute, Harvard Medical School, Boston, Massachusetts, USA.
Epitrochlear involvement in Hodgkin disease (HD) is rare but treatable with radiation therapy. Patients with this presentation have similar prognoses to other HD patients when treated effectively.

Background:
- Epitrochlear lymph node involvement in Hodgkin disease (HD) is an uncommon clinical presentation.
- Limited data exists regarding the specific treatment and long-term outcomes for this rare manifestation of HD.
Purpose of the Study:
- To describe the clinical characteristics, histopathology, and treatment of patients with epitrochlear lymphadenopathy due to Hodgkin disease.
- To evaluate the treatment efficacy and long-term survival outcomes for this rare HD presentation.
Main Methods:
- Retrospective analysis of 17 Hodgkin disease patients with epitrochlear involvement treated between 1968 and 1997.
- Patients received radiation therapy using single-field or separate-field techniques, with a median dose of 3600 centigrays to the epitrochlear region.
- Survival outcomes were calculated using the Kaplan-Meier method with a median follow-up of 17 years.
Main Results:
- The 15-year actuarial rates for freedom from recurrence, cause-specific survival, and overall survival were 70%, 88%, and 70%, respectively.
- Patients with epitrochlear involvement (clinical stage IA-IIB) had a 15-year overall survival rate of 90%, compared to 80% for those without epitrochlear involvement.
- No recurrences involved the epitrochlear or ipsilateral brachial region, and no complications from radiation therapy were observed.
Conclusions:
- Radiation therapy techniques, including single-field and separate-field methods, are feasible and effective for treating Hodgkin disease with epitrochlear involvement.
- The prognosis for patients with this rare epitrochlear presentation of Hodgkin disease appears comparable to that of patients with more common presentations when treated appropriately.
